Heads up for the security review: the watchdog on our Pavilion kiosk app has drifted from the baseline again. Three units in the Brimford deployment are running a restart interval nobody approved, and one has the tamper-alert hook disabled entirely. Best guess is someone hand-edited during the November outage and never reverted. We need sign-off before re-baselining since the watchdog gates the lockdown behavior. For reference, here are the current values pulled from the worst offender.

service settings:
[casion]
port = 3306
region = north-4
host = casion.nelvrocloud.local
team = praax
timeout_ms = 2000
retries = 8

Ticket #982 — Fabrikit seeding fails in dev sandboxes

New contractor setup note: the test-data factory library (Fabrikit) can't seed fixtures in the Orvalle dev sandbox. The bootstrap script copied `env.sample` verbatim, which leaves the seeding credential unset, so Fabrikit silently generates zero records and downstream tests fail with confusing empty-table errors. We've seen this trip up every new machine this month. Until the bootstrap script is patched, the workaround is manual: open `.env.development` in the repo root and add this line:

sealed setting: ARCHIVE_KEY3=c1f

INTERNAL MEMO — Finance Team Only

Re: Term Sheet from Caldrey Systems

Caldrey's revised term sheet arrived Tuesday. Key points: a three-year supply commitment, volume rebates tiered at 8% and 12%, and an exclusivity clause covering the Velmora product line. Lena Harwick has flagged the exclusivity language as potentially restrictive given our pipeline with other partners. Please model cash impact under both tiers before Friday's review. Our position going into negotiations is noted below.

board note of kahag-baguf: The finance team signed off on a budget of $419.2 million for Project Gorvan.